Governmental Principles and Legal Foundations Quiz

#1

Which document outlines the fundamental principles and establishes the framework for a government?

Constitution
Explanation

Fundamental framework and principles of government.

#2

Which legal principle asserts that everyone is presumed innocent until proven guilty in a court of law?

Presumption of Innocence
Explanation

Legal presumption of innocence until proven guilty.

#3

Which type of law involves disputes between individuals or organizations seeking compensation for damages or specific performance?

Civil Law
Explanation

Legal disputes between private parties.

#4

What is the term for a legal document that orders a person to appear in court and provide testimony or documents?

Subpoena
Explanation

Legal order to testify or produce evidence.

#5

In a criminal trial, who is responsible for presenting evidence and proving the defendant's guilt?

Prosecutor
Explanation

Party responsible for proving criminal charges.

#7

What legal principle emphasizes that individuals have the right to be treated fairly and justly by the government?

Due Process
Explanation

Fair treatment under the law.

#8

Which legal doctrine allows courts to follow precedent and make decisions based on previous similar cases?

Stare Decisis
Explanation

Adherence to legal precedent.

#9

In a federal system, what is the relationship between the national government and state governments?

Dual Sovereignty
Explanation

Distinct powers of national and state governments.

#10

Which constitutional amendment protects citizens against unreasonable searches and seizures?

Fourth Amendment
Explanation

Protection against unreasonable searches and seizures.

#11

Which legal concept allows the judiciary to review and potentially invalidate government actions that are unconstitutional?

Judicial Review
Explanation

Judiciary's power to assess constitutionality of laws.

#12

What term refers to the power of a government to take private property for public use with compensation to the owner?

Eminent Domain
Explanation

Government's authority to acquire private property.

#13

What term describes the process through which the legislative, executive, and judicial branches of government limit and control each other?

Checks and Balances
Explanation

System to prevent abuse of power by any branch.
